| profile_frame * profile_init( OBJECT * rulename, profile_frame * frame ) |
| { |
| if ( DEBUG_PROFILE ) profile_enter( rulename, frame ); |
| return frame; |
| } |
| |
| |
| void profile_enter( OBJECT * rulename, profile_frame * frame ) |
| { |
| if ( DEBUG_PROFILE ) |
| { |
| clock_t start = clock(); |
| profile_info * p; |
| |
| if ( !profile_hash && rulename ) |
| profile_hash = hashinit( sizeof( profile_info ), "profile" ); |
| |
| if ( rulename ) |
| { |
| int found; |
| p = (profile_info *)hash_insert( profile_hash, rulename, &found ); |
| if ( !found ) |
| { |
| p->name = rulename; |
| p->cumulative = 0; |
| p->net = 0; |
| p->num_entries = 0; |
| p->stack_count = 0; |
| p->memory = 0; |
| } |
| } |
| else |
| { |
| p = &profile_other; |
| } |
| |
| ++p->num_entries; |
| ++p->stack_count; |
| |
| frame->info = p; |
| |
| frame->caller = profile_stack; |
| profile_stack = frame; |
| |
| frame->entry_time = clock(); |
| frame->overhead = 0; |
| frame->subrules = 0; |
| |
| /* caller pays for the time it takes to play with the hash table */ |
| if ( frame->caller ) |
| frame->caller->overhead += frame->entry_time - start; |
| } |
| } |
| |
| |
| void profile_memory( long mem ) |
| { |
| if ( DEBUG_PROFILE ) |
| if ( profile_stack && profile_stack->info ) |
| profile_stack->info->memory += mem; |
| } |
| |
| |
| void profile_exit( profile_frame * frame ) |
| { |
| if ( DEBUG_PROFILE ) |
| { |
| /* Cumulative time for this call. */ |
| clock_t const t = clock() - frame->entry_time - frame->overhead; |
| /* If this rule is already present on the stack, do not add the time for |
| * this instance. |
| */ |
| if ( frame->info->stack_count == 1 ) |
| frame->info->cumulative += t; |
| /* Net time does not depend on presense of the same rule in call stack. |
| */ |
| frame->info->net += t - frame->subrules; |
| |
| if ( frame->caller ) |
| { |
| /* Caller's cumulative time must account for this overhead. */ |
| frame->caller->overhead += frame->overhead; |
| frame->caller->subrules += t; |
| } |
| /* Pop this stack frame. */ |
| --frame->info->stack_count; |
| profile_stack = frame->caller; |
| } |
| } |
